    SPACIOUS AND GRASSY (5 stats)…read more It's so hard to find a good dog park in San Diego that has ample space, separation of big and small dog park, and grassy. It's in the heart of Poway at their civic center that has everything for the community. Lots of community and family public usages for their community-residence and very clean. We had a Pomeranian meetup here and imagine a ton of tiny Poms roaming safely and freely in a very spacious dog for smaller dogs. Occasionally some people brought their small to medium dog that had big dog energy in the area but all owners were respectful and watched their dog's actions. I didn't see a singly poop in the park and it was one of the cleanest dog parks I've been to. Too bad it's a far drive or we would be regulars. This was the first time I seen my new Pomeranian open up and play. She didn't want to leave and kept playing and playing after over an hour being there. I do wish there were some signs. The civic center area is big and we had walked around just to find the dog park section is in the back behind the baseball fields. Eve though it was a little distance walk, we felt very safe during the day. I'd be cautious towards the early morning or evenings as this is east/inland and I can foresee coyotes being near
